What are the responsibilities and job description for the Print Lead position at Midwest Connect?
As part of the Print Production department, the Print Lead supports daily production operations by operating digital presses and assisting with inserting equipment. This role works closely with the Senior Print Lead to ensure jobs are produced accurately, efficiently, and on schedule.
Responsibilities:
- Preparing and executing jobs for print production by operating digital production presses, monitoring print quality and consistency, and ensuring they are completed accurately and on schedule
- Assisting with and supporting the setup of inserting equipment operations
- Troubleshooting problems that occur during the job submission, printing, or finishing processes, including basic equipment issues
- Working closely with the Senior Print Lead to execute the daily production priorities
- Coordinating with the Project Coordinator to ensure jobs are produced correctly and on a timely basis
- Performing quality control checks by verifying job specifications before production and identifying production issues promptly
- Finishing, organizing, and wrapping completed work for delivery to the customer or the next department
- Keeping the area stocked with necessary supplies, and then notifying administration if supplies need to be reordered
- Assisting with other prepress and print duties as needed
